Palla v. L M Sports, Inc. et al

Filing 385

ORDER signed by District Judge John A. Mendez on 4/7/2020 GRANTING 383 Unopposed Notice of Request to Seal Documents in connection with 384 Motion for Determination of Good Faith Settlement. Exhibits A and B to the Declaration of Pamela L. Schultz in support said Motion SHALL BE FILED UNDER SEAL. (York, M)
